Azure Tools and Concepts

This course provides an introduction to the essential tools and concepts of Microsoft Azure. You’ll explore fundamental services like Azure Virtual Machines, Azure Storage, and Azure Networking, alongside cloud concepts such as scalability, availability, and security. Whether you're a complete beginner or have some IT background, you’ll gain hands-on experience with the Azure portal, allowing you to navigate and utilize Azure services with confidence.

Cloud Concepts and Fundamentals

Throughout the course, you’ll absorb key cloud concepts, such as the difference between IaaS, PaaS, and SaaS, and how Azure fits into the broader cloud landscape. Through real-world scenarios and practical examples, you’ll see how organizations use Azure to drive innovation, improve efficiency, and manage resources in a cost-effective manner. By the end, you’ll be well-prepared to explore more advanced Azure topics or even pursue Azure certifications as your next step.

Course Format

The course includes beginner-friendly lectures, hands-on demos, and guided tutorials. It is delivered digitally with self-paced learning, allowing participants to follow along with real-world examples. Most students complete the course within 1-2 weeks.

Certification

This course is an excellent starting point for individuals looking to build a strong foundation in Azure. While there is no certification directly tied to this course, it prepares participants to pursue further learning and certifications like the Azure Fundamentals (AZ-900), which validates basic Azure knowledge.
